It was the Big East over the Big West at McGrath-Phillips Arena on Friday night as the DePaul Blue Demons pressured their way past the UC Riverside Highlanders to earn a 91-59 victory.

No. 25 DePaul 87, Nicholls 57
Brittany Hrynko scored 18 points to lead No. 25 DePaul to an 87-57 victory over Nicholls State Friday night in the Blue Demons' season opener.
Anna Martin had 14 points and seven assists for DePaul. Katherine Harry had 11 points and nine rebounds, while Megan Podkowa added nine points and nine rebounds.
